Job description

Job Description Overview

AtkinsRéalis is seeking an ITS/Traffic Engineering Intern to join our Edison, New Jersey office. Your role Assist engineers with traffic and ITS projects. Support the collection, organization, and analysis of traffic data. Help prepare engineering reports, technical documents, and presentations. Assist with traffic studies, signal analyses, and transportation planning tasks. Participate in field visits and traffic data collection activities. Support the development and review of engineering drawings and plans. Collaborate with project team members on project deliverables. Learn industry tools, standards, and best practices related to transportation engineering and ITS.

About you
EXPERIENCE

No experience is generally required if accepted into a Civil Engineering Bachelor's degree program

EDUCATION

Must have completed at least 90 hours towards a bachelor’s degree in civil engineering, Transportation Engineering, or a related field from an accredited college or university by the start of the internship (Spring 2027).

SPECIAL SKILLS

Basic knowledge of traffic engineering principles and proficiency in Microsoft Office applications, particularly Excel.
